John Farrell was a Lieutenant in Starfleet in the 23rd century, who served as a bridge officer aboard the USS Enterprise under Captain James T. Kirk.
In 2265, Farrell manned the communications station on the bridge, while the senior staff attended Lieutenant Lee Kelso's memorial service in the ship's chapel. (TOS novel: Constitution)
During the Enterprise's visit to Miri's homeworld, Farrell occupied the communications station on the bridge, and liaised with Doctor Leonard McCoy, Spock, and the computer as they tried to find a vaccine for the artificial disease which had struck the landing party. (TOS episode & novelization: "Miri")
During the Enterprise's visit to Pyris VII, Farrell manned the science station while Captain Kirk and Spock visited sickbay to learn the cause of Lieutenant Jackson's death. (TOS novelization: "Catspaw")
